What Are the Limitations of Using a Hair Iron for Rosin Pressing?
Using a hair iron for rosin pressing has several limitations. It may not provide sufficient pressure, it can cause uneven heat distribution, it lacks precise temperature control, and it is often not designed for the necessary volume of material.
- Insufficient Pressure
- Uneven Heat Distribution
- Lack of Precise Temperature Control
- Limited Material Volume Capacity
Exploring these points reveals more about the challenges of using a hair iron for rosin pressing.
-
Insufficient Pressure: Insufficient pressure indicates that a hair iron typically delivers less compressive force than specialized rosin presses. A rosin press can apply hundreds of pounds of pressure, maximizing the extraction yield of resin. In contrast, hair irons typically apply only a fraction of that force, resulting in lower potency and less efficient extraction.
-
Uneven Heat Distribution: Uneven heat distribution means that hair irons often do not heat evenly across their plates. This condition can lead to scorching certain areas of the material while leaving other parts unextracted. Studies show that uniform heat is crucial for optimal rosin extraction, as targeted heating improves the yield of flavorful compounds (Rosenthal & Jones, 2020).
-
Lack of Precise Temperature Control: Lack of precise temperature control refers to the difficulty of setting and maintaining the ideal extraction temperature with a hair iron. Rosin extraction typically requires specific temperatures, usually ranging from 180°F to 220°F. Hair irons may not allow for accurate temperature settings, risking inadequate extraction or degradation of terpenes and cannabinoids.
-
Limited Material Volume Capacity: Limited material volume capacity indicates that hair irons can only process small batches at a time. Most rosin presses are designed to handle larger amounts of material simultaneously, increasing efficiency. Users often find they need to repeat the process multiple times with a hair iron, consuming more time and energy while yielding smaller results.
What Additional Tools Can Enhance the DIY Dabbing Experience Alongside a Hair Iron?
To enhance the DIY dabbing experience alongside a hair iron, several additional tools can be utilized.
- Dabbing Rig
- Nail (Quartz or Titanium)
- Torch
- Carb Cap
- Dab Tool
- Silicone Container
These tools each serve specific functions that can optimize the dabbing process and improve overall experience. Exploring these tools can provide different advantages for users.
-
Dabbing Rig: A dabbing rig is specifically designed for consuming concentrates. It consists of a water pipe where users inhale vapor created when the concentrate is heated on a nail. According to the Marijuana Policy Project, dabbing rigs can cool and filter vapor, making it less harsh on the lungs.
-
Nail (Quartz or Titanium): A nail is a surface that holds the concentrate during dabbing. Quartz nails are known for their durability and ability to retain heat evenly, while titanium nails are long-lasting and heat up quickly. Research published in the Journal of Forensic Sciences suggests that the type of nail can affect the flavor of the dab and contribute to overall satisfaction.
-
Torch: A torch is used to heat the nail before dabbing the concentrate. Butane torches are common because they provide a strong and direct flame. A study published by Daniel Schubert in 2021 explains that using a torch allows users to reach the necessary temperature quickly, ensuring efficient vaporization of concentrates.
-
Carb Cap: A carb cap is a small tool that covers the nail while dabbing. It helps regulate airflow and cools the vapor, maximizing the amount of concentrate vaporized. This tool is crucial for achieving a more flavorful inhalation. Research by cannabis expert Andrea C. Watson indicates that carb caps can significantly enhance the overall efficiency of each dab.
-
Dab Tool: A dab tool is a small implement specifically designed to scoop and handle concentrates. It is typically made of metal or glass to withstand high temperatures. Having a dedicated tool prevents waste and makes handling sticky substances easier. Moreover, a case study by the cannabis company Green Lantern highlights how dab tools improve the convenience and cleanliness of the dabbing process.
-
Silicone Container: A silicone container is used to store concentrates. These containers are non-stick, preventing the concentrate from sticking to the sides and making it easier to retrieve. According to Clear Choice, silicone containers can withstand high temperatures without deforming, which is advantageous for proper storage.
Understanding the various tools available can enrich the dabbing experience for users. Each tool serves a unique purpose and contributes to the process in significant ways.
